Bitter Springs Elsey NP NT

Survey Point Bitter Springs Elsey NP NT
Latitude-14.9116667 (14° 54′ 42″ S)
Longitude133.0855556 (133° 5′ 8″ E)

In the town of Mataranka on the Stuart Hwy, Martin Rd heads NE, the site is in the carpark about 4km along it at the end. A pleasant flat walk takes you on a loop around the springs in good woodland. Beside the caravan park is an unsignposted track that leads to a small lake on Roper Ck that can be worth checking out. Stay away from here during peak periods, way too many people.

No free camping is allowed here, a large commercial campground is part of the site
